KCAN firmware
KCAN is the official default firmware for Kunhong's second-generation USB-CANFD solution. It runs on the device; the desktop software and Linux SDK run on the host.
Host software
- Windows: kcan-bus provides channel configuration, CAN / CAN FD messaging, transmit tasks and log review. Its current scope is Windows x64 with KCAN X4 native firmware mode, not every KCAN device model.
- Linux: KH-UCANFD Linux SDK provides installation, configuration, command-line tools and SocketCAN development documentation. Check the SDK documentation for hardware and system requirements.
Confirm the device model and installed firmware before use. A device already running KCAN does not need third-party ecosystem firmware for this workflow. Match the CAN settings to the peer; CAN FD also requires the data-phase rate. Only transmit on an authorized test bus.
